Clinician selection was done through internal recruiting of clinicians previously affiliated with speech research at our institution. Prior to assessing the speech recordings, a group consensus approach and literature review was used to select four clinically-relevant speech and language characteristics to rate . The four characteristics chosen were word-finding difficulty, incoherence, perseveration, and errors in speech. These characteristics were chosen because of their relevance in MCI and AD and relevance to clinical descriptors in the mental status examination .

Acoustic variables (e.g., properties of the sound wave, speech rate, number of pauses) were extracted using ASA. Data processing and feature extraction were performed automatically using a combination of Python-based standard acoustic and language processing libraries (e.g., spaCy), and customized code. For each speech recording, a total of 540 variables were computed based on the sound file and accompanying transcript.

A subfield of NLP called natural language understanding has begun to rise in popularity because of its potential in cognitive and AI applications. NLU goes beyond the structural understanding of language to interpret intent, resolve context and word ambiguity, and even generate well-formed human language on its own. The Python programing language provides a wide range of tools and libraries for attacking specific NLP tasks. Many of these are found in the Natural Language Toolkit, or NLTK, an open source collection of libraries, programs, and education resources for building NLP programs.
